WebWhen someone falls asleep, the muscles of the throat relax and the breathing passages at the back of the nose and in the throat become narrower. In children, the tonsils and adenoids can grow to be quite large, and less air gets through the breathing passages during sleep. When this happens, you may notice snoring or noisy breathing. WebDec 29, 2024 · One common condition that causes noisy breathing in babies is called laryngomalacia. This occurs when the tissue above the vocal cords is floppy and falls into the airway when a child breathes in, which causes noisy breathing (called stridor ). For most infants, this condition is not serious and will resolve on its own. WebJan 9, 2024 · Newborn infants often make noises when they breathe, particularly during sleep. WebApr 21, 2024 · The most important statistic is the apnea/hypopnea index (AHI), which is a measure of the average number of times per hour your child stops breathing (apnea) or breathes shallowly (hypopnea). Anything over one event an hour is considered abnormal in children up to 13 years old and would yield a diagnosis of OSA. 1.
